Job Summary-

We are seeking a highly skilled Technology Architect with 10 to 13 years of experience to join our team.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in AEM support engineering system engineering frontend backend and authoring. Experience in Life and Annuities Insurance is a plus. The candidate will play a crucial role in designing and implementing technology solutions that align with our business goals.

Responsibilities

Lead the design and implementation of AEM solutions to meet business requirements.

Oversee the development and maintenance of AEM components and templates.

Provide technical guidance and support to the development team.

Collaborate with stakeholders to gather and analyze requirements.

Ensure the scalability and performance of AEM applications.

Develop and maintain AEM workflows and integrations.

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ues related to AEM.

Implement best practices for AEM development and deployment.

Conduct code reviews and ensure adherence to coding standards.

Provide training and support to AEM authors and users.

Collaborate with cross-functional teams to deliver high-quality solutions.

Monitor and optimize the performance of AEM applications.

Stay updated with the latest AEM features and technologies.
